Notes:
- Digambara believes that women cannot achieve nirvana or liberation directly. They first have to reborn as a man for this.
- Svetambara, on the other hand, have a different opinion. According to them, women are equally capable of achieving liberation as a man. They believe in Sabastra Mukti. They believe that anybody can achieve salvation, be it a householder or a monk.
- Digambara believes that in order to achieve nirvana or liberation, one must renounce everything including clothes. Therefore, Digambara monks are completely naked.
- Svetambara, on the contrary, believes that practice of nudity is not essential to attain liberation. Therefore, they wear white clothes.
- Digambara monks are not allowed to have any kind of possessions while Svetambara monks are allowed to possess 14 specified things
- Svetambara idols of Tirthankars are decorated with jewels, wearing loincloth with prominent staring eyes.
- However, Digambara idols are naked, undecorated with downcast eyes.
